2 hours ago, exdraken said:

Did you do the decals yourself?

Thanks.  Yes, the tiger stripes are lots of little decals to match together.  I was into fixing them before I realised that they should be placed in a specific order.  That caused a few problems keeping some loose on the model while I fixed those that would determine where the stripes should lie.
